Understanding the Game Concept

From my experience, this game is all about fashion, modeling challenges, and creativity. If you enjoy shows like *America’s Next Top Model* or love fashion-themed games, this title offers a unique interactive experience on the Wii. It simulates the journey of becoming a top model through photo shoots, runway walks, and style makeovers.

Gameplay and Controls

The Wii’s motion controls add a fun twist to the gameplay. I found the controls intuitive—using the Wii Remote to pose during photo shoots or perform runway walks made the experience more immersive. However, if you’re not a fan of motion controls, this might take some getting used to.

Graphics and Presentation

While the graphics aren’t cutting-edge, they fit the cartoony and stylized aesthetic of the Wii platform well. The character customization options were a highlight for me, allowing me to personalize my model’s look extensively.

Audience and Age Appropriateness

This game is best suited for teens and pre-teens, especially those interested in fashion and design. If you’re looking for intense action or deep storylines, this might not be the game for you. But for casual and creative play, it’s enjoyable.

Multiplayer and Replay Value

I appreciated that the game supports multiplayer modes where friends can compete or collaborate on challenges. This feature added replay value for me and made playing with friends more entertaining.
